PEACE TALK.
DISCUSSED IN GERMANY; ■ KAISER REPORTED ANXIOUS. Received May 8, 10.50 p.m. London, May 8. The Central sevr& correspondent at Washington sa; r s that Mr. Gerard has informed the State Department that there i 3 much peace talk in Germany, and the Kaiser is anxious for the United States to initiate negotiations with the Allies.
